Output 21f90a4cee256dfe2e093bdd660d4de8a5be9ec60efe122fa21d4fb297862fbc:21

value
87061
script pubkey
OP_0 OP_PUSHBYTES_20 8040063b035a43aa28e64c0ade85c022985e7fd0
address
bc1qspqqvwcrtfp6528xfs9dapwqy2v9ul7skjczq4
transaction
21f90a4cee256dfe2e093bdd660d4de8a5be9ec60efe122fa21d4fb297862fbc
confirmations
840
spent
true